Dia-Flo® Diaphragm Valves

Dia-Flo diaphragm valves are the work-horse and foundation of Engineered Valves' product offerings. Durable, dependable Dia-Flo diaphragm valves are engineered for the tough work environments of the chemical processing, water treatment, pollution control, food and beverage, mining, pharmaceutical, pulp and paper, and power generation industries. Dia-Flo valves are available in cast or ductile iron, stainless steel, and many other alloys; solid plastic, rubber, plastic or glass lined. End connections including screwed, flanged, socket-weld and buttweld. Sizes range from 1/2 inch to 12 inches (15 mm to 300 mm).

Cam-Tite® Ball Valves

Cam-Tite ball valves are engineered to provide the very best performance for demanding hazardous and corrosive applications. Designed to overcome such inherent valve problems as high operating torque and stem leakage, Cam-Tite ball valves feature a unique, non-spherical ball with a bevel at the lip of the port. This configuration minimizes pressure on the seating areas, thus reducing cold flow and prolonging seat life.

Cam-Tite valves are available in 316 and 316L stainless steel carbon steel, and other high-performance alloys with sizes ranging from 1/2 inch (15 mm) to 6 inches (150 mm), ANSI classes 150, 300, and 600#.
